Latest Patents
One of Heinimann's latest patents is for "Metal sheets and plates having friction-reducing textured surfaces and methods of manufacturing same." This invention describes a transportation vessel that includes metal products with surfaces that feature a riblet topography. The riblet topography consists of adjacent permanently rolled longitudinal riblets that create a friction-reducing textured surface. This innovation is particularly useful in the fabrication of aircraft components and rotor blades. Another significant patent involves "Methods of structural health monitoring using metal bodies containing microcavities." This patent details monolithic metal bodies, such as hard aluminum alloys, that contain a continuous microcavity. These bodies can be utilized in structural applications to monitor the integrity of the metal, making them valuable in aerospace vehicles.
